Weekly Services and Bible Studies
The most important part of growing spiritually is to learn God's Word (the Bible). The Bible is not a historical bok though it covers historical events. The Bible is 66 differnt books written by 40 different authors in 4 different languages over the course of 3000 years. It is unique. It contains hundreds of prophesies with over 300 focused on Jesus Christ 's coming, his life, his death and his resurrection.
The Sunday and Wednsesday services provide expository method of teaching (teaching through each book of the Bible chapter-by-chapter so that we see the Bible in context.
The group Bible Studies cover a variety of topics with interaction, time for prayer and fellowship. These are a great place to build strong relationships with other church members.

School of Discipleship
School of Discipleship provides a more personal and focused approach to your growth. It is a commitment to attend classes once a week for 9 months. The class is limited so participants have a better opportunity to be personally discipled. The 9 months is broken up in three themes: You and your relationhsip with the Lord; You and your relationship with the Church; You and your relatiohship with the world. The various studies are taught by pastors and leaders who come with a vast amount of knowledge and experience in following and serving the Lord. The school starts in October and runs until June. This is open to Christians outside of our church.

Intership Program
Our Intern Program takes you into a deeper commitment of discipleship and service. The program is a three year commitment though you can choose to complete one or two years. There are assignments, close and personal discipleship under our pastor and church leaders and a lot of opportunity to grow through serving in all the different ministries at Calvary Chapel Perris Valley. If you believe there is a calling on your life to serve the Lord then participating in our Intern Program will confirm your calling and prepare you for future service.
